Sluggish Magazine
Sluggish Magazine is a literary publication created in response to the pandemic. It was developed as a way to explore the sense of being stuck or slowed down, both physically and emotionally. The name reflects that feeling of life grinding to a halt beyond our control but also suggests a choice to slow down and take time to reflect and be sluggish. It is a submissions based magazine of art and literature, two things that were invaluable as past-times during the lockdowns.
“Sluggish Magazine is a literary magazine celebrating new writing. Voicing new authors, the publication aims to embrace communication, storytelling and the importance of reading amongst young people.”
I was asked to work on the cover art for the magazine and to create a series of animated social media posts for Instagram. The aim for both was to reflect the brand identity through colour and tone, selecting colours that complemented the existing palette and created a calm, welcoming atmosphere.
The animations were created in Procreate using frame-by-frame techniques to give them a gentle, handcrafted quality that suited the reflective nature of the publication.
I also assisted in the typeface selection, working with the editor to select the font Freight, and supported with typesetting throughout the magazine.
